  2. Historical Background Istros, a Greek colony located on the western shore of the Black Sea, was a prominent trading city known for its maritime activities and cultural exchanges. The city issued a variety of coins to facilitate trade and establish its presence in the region. The Æ13 coin, featuring the radiant head of Helios and a sea-eagle, reflects the city's connection to the sea and its reverence for deities like Helios, the sun god.
  3. Design Features The obverse of the Æ13 coin showcases a striking image of a radiate facing head of Helios, symbolizing light, warmth, and vitality. On the reverse, a majestic sea-eagle is depicted with wings raised, clutching a dolphin in its talons. The intricate details of the sea-eagle symbolize power, freedom, and the city's maritime influence. The legend above the eagle adds a touch of mystery and intrigue to the design.
  4. Technical Specifications This bronze coin weighs 1.79g and has a diameter of 13.00mm, making it a small yet significant piece of ancient currency.
